Introduction to WEP Encryption
Wired Equivalent Privacy (WEP) is an outdated and vulnerable security protocol for wireless networks. Despite its obsolescence, some networks still use WEP, making it crucial to understand how it can be compromised. This article provides a step-by-step guide on how to break WEP encryption, emphasizing the importance of securing wireless networks.
Tools Required
To break WEP encryption, you will need the following tools:
- Aircrack-ng: A suite of tools designed for network auditing and penetration testing.
- Wireshark: A network protocol analyzer that captures and interactively browses traffic running on a computer network.
- Wireless Network Adapter: An adapter that supports packet injection, such as the Alfa AWUS036NH.
Step-by-Step Instructions
Step 1: Install Necessary Tools
First, ensure that you have installed Aircrack-ng and Wireshark on your system. Most Linux distributions include these tools in their repositories, making installation straightforward.
Step 2: Prepare Your Wireless Adapter
Next, you need to put your wireless network adapter into monitor mode. This allows it to capture all packets in the air:
airmon-ng start wlan0
In this command, replace wlan0 with your network adapter’s name.
Step 3: Capture Data Packets
Now, use airodump-ng to capture packets from the target network:
airodump-ng wlan0mon
This will display a list of available networks. Note the BSSID and channel of the target network.
Step 4: Capture IVs (Initialization Vectors)
Start capturing packets from the target network on a specific channel:
airodump-ng --bssid [BSSID] -c [channel] -w capture wlan0mon
Replace [BSSID] with the target network’s BSSID and [channel] with its channel number. The captured data will be saved to a file named capture.
Step 5: Decrypt the WEP Key
Once you have captured enough packets, use aircrack-ng to decipher the WEP key:
aircrack-ng capture-01.cap
You might need several thousand IVs for this step, so be patient. If successful, aircrack-ng will display the WEP key.
Security Implications
Understanding how WEP encryption can be broken underscores the need for using stronger security protocols, such as WPA2. Ensure your network uses up-to-date encryption standards to protect against unauthorized access.
Conclusion
Breaking WEP encryption, while educational, should be conducted responsibly and legally. By understanding these vulnerabilities, individuals and organizations can better protect their networks. Always use secure encryption methods to safeguard sensitive data.